Free Christian Children's Talk 6 - Humpty Dumpty

So I've just got back into doing children's talks in church since the new minister started back in September. Was a bit nervous but people seemed to enjoy this one so here it is for all to read/share/use etc...


Who knows of any nursery rhymes?
Let the children give a few answers

There are lots of different nursery rhymes, but I want to talk about one in particular, it's Humpty Dumpty. Can you say it with me?

Humpty Dumpty sat on a wall
Humpty Dumpty had a great fall
All the King's horses and all the King's men
Couldn't put Humpty together again


Excellent! I wonder does anyone know what Humpty looks like?
Let the children answer, they'll hopefully know the answer is...

...an egg! Yes he looks like an egg! I have one with me here. I didn't have Stewie as an aide at the time but he wanted to help today...



And what happened to Humpty when he fell? He cracked! So let's crack this egg
(be sure to do this into a bowl or something and not just the floor!)



Oh dear! Look at poor Humpty! He's not in a good shape at all is he? I wonder how we could get him back together? What do you think the king's horses and king's men tried to do to fix him?

Allow a few answers - I got some funny ones including sellotape, superglue, masking take, staples, blu-tac and magic!
If you have time you cold try and get the egg back in the shell and try to stick together to show how difficult this is



I don't think we can do it. But you know sometimes we can be in messy situations that seem hard to get out of, a bit like poor Humpty. Maybe you've fell out with a friend over something and it seems there's just no way to sort it out, or maybe you're having trouble at school and it seems no one can help, or perhaps you've done something wrong and you don't know how to fix it. We can all get into hard and messy situations like Humpty from time to time.

But we're not like Humpty are we? We're not eggs! We're people and even better we're God's people! And when we have problems we don't need the King's horses or the King's men, because we have God who is the King on our side! When we ask him for help and allow him to help us, the King will get us out of the sticky messy situation we're in

Oopsy Cakesy

Today we had a "Fun Day" at church and I had bought a High School Musical box of cake mix for the group to make to go with lunch. The girls got into making it while I got o with sorting other lunchy bits out, so they emptied the box and got on with it. Apparently Katie asked me if both the bags of stuff had to go into the mixture and apparently I said "Yes" but I can't recall this conversation. So she chucked it all together, mixed in the butter, water and eggs and poured into the tray then put it all in the oven to bake. While I was clearing up the rubbish I wondered where the icing had gone to and discovered that the icing had been put into the cake mixture and was now in the oven. We worried it all may turn out a little too sweet but left it to bake and we got on with lunch and playing with HSM stickers.



When it came to eating the cake it looked good, smelled good and had a slight glaze on the top from all the sugar in it! It was real good, even with the icing IN it not ON it. So an experiment gone wrong but that turned out good and we had fun decorating it with the HSM rice paper decorations and sugary stars.

Free Christian Children's Talk 5

I hesitated about posting this one because its rather personal to our church, but the morning I did this talk in church the convenor for our vacancy was leading the rest of the service and asked me for the details so she could use it in her own churches the following week so it seems right to post it for others to use seeing as it has been reused already.

You'll see as you read this that you'll need to rewrite it slightly but it shouldn't be too difficult.

I've a picture on the screen and I have the actual thing in my hand here, can you tell me what animal this is?


It's a kangaroo! They don't have boxing gloves like this one normally but can anyone tell me which country you'll find kangaroos in?

Let kids have guesses

In Australia! It's very far away from here, you can see on this map.



That blue country at the top in the middle is where we are and the blue country in the bottom corner is Australia - all the way on the other side of the world from us.

I want to tell you about one of the bigger boys in our church called Mark who was in Australia in January taking part in the Youth Olympics shooting some arrows in the archery.



And he came back with 2 of these toy kangaroos, and he came back with 2 of something else too!



TWO GOLD MEDALS! One for the individual mens and one for the mens team! And it wasn't easy because everything was working against him
- Mark was sick and not well when he was in the final
- He was far from home with no family to support him
- He was competing against the junior world champion
- Who also was an Australian so the crowds were cheering on that boy instead of Mark
- The boy Mark was against was 3 years older than him
- And it was tense in his final shot because the Australian was 9 points ahead, so Mark had to shoot a 10 which is a perfect bullseye!

Talk about pressure! But instead of paying attention to all those things and worrying about them, Mark looked straight to the target and focussed on that. He was so calm and so cool that he was able to shoot a 10 and win! He kept his focus.

I want to read from Hebrews 12v1-2
"Therefore, since we are surrounded by such a great cloud of witnesses, let us throw off everything that hinders and the sin that so easily entangles, and let us run with perseverance the race marked out for us. Let us fix our eyes on Jesus, the author and perfecter of our faith, who for the joy set before him endured the cross, scorning its shame, and sat down at the right hand of the throne of God. " (NIV)

Did you hear that? "Let us fix our eyes on Jesus"? Just like Mark was so focussed in the target not letting anything distract him we also need to be focussed on our relationship with Jesus and not allow anything to get in the way of that.

Let's pray

Dear God, We're sorry for the times when we forget to put you first and are distracted by other things. Help us to be focussed on you and your plan for our lives. Help us to give you your rightful place as number one. In Jesus name, Amen.
